LANSING, Mich. — Local officials from Northern Michigan told the Michigan House oversight subcommittee on child welfare system that the state’s January 24, 2025 announcement to close the Shawano Center in Grayling has left a critical gap in secure residential placements for violent and high-risk male juveniles.

The decision by the Michigan Department of Health and Human Services to transfer the Shawano Center’s remaining 17 juveniles to a Macomb County facility — a site committee witnesses said was privately owned and not ready to accept youth — has forced counties to seek more expensive private placements or return juveniles to communities before programming was complete, witnesses said.

Roscommon County Prosecutor Michael Edwards said the closure “simply lacks honesty, foresight, and transparency,” and warned that removing the state-owned Shawano Center eliminates a centrally located facility that previously served Northern Lower Michigan and other parts of the state. “Closing existing facility for a more expensive facility is certainly not the answer,” Edwards said.
